Explore Holidays offers 25 per cent ‘Early bird’ saving on HK Family Cruise Adventure
Explore Holidays is offering families ‘early bird’ savings of up to 25 per cent with the release of a three-night SuperStar Virgo cruise offer plus four nights accommodation in Hong Kong and return economy airfares flying Cathay Pacific Airways.
Featured accommodation for the special offer is the Harbour Plaza North Point on Hong Kong Island.
The three-night cruise, which visits China and Vietnam, includes all meals, on-board entertainment and cruise and port taxes.
